Overview
An employee in this position coordinates and leads community engagement and county-wide outreach services by effectively managing and maintaining the mobile library. Work includes developing and updating a plan for effective outreach based on community needs. This employee actively serves as part of the Library Management Team. Work is performed under general supervision of the Library Director and is reviewed through daily observation and conferences and is evaluated based on meeting established goals.
Works in close cooperation with the Library Director and the Library Management Team to develop an annual plan, including a budget, for library outreach programs and services.
Serves as library ambassador and community liaison by sharing information about library services and programs and actively developing partnerships with community groups and organizations.
Oversees the mobile library schedule, partnering with staff from all library locations to provide programs and services that effectively meet community needs.
Locates and schedules events, program locations, and community stops with a focus on bringing library services to the underserved in our community. Effectively markets to assure success.
Provides customer service and access to equipment and resources made available by the mobile library.
Maintains a neat, orderly, and clean bookmobile that is appealing to mobile library users; assures routine maintenance and fueling of the bookmobile.
Develops and maintains a collection of materials that are appealing to diverse populations and anticipates community need. Collaborates with the adult and youth librarians by making suggestions for the library-wide collection based on community knowledge.
Plans and implements engaging programs that extend library services outside of the physical branches.
Provides circulation activities and related services at a fixed library location as needed.
Schedules and supervises part-time library assistants that provide outreach support.
Additional Job Duties
Maintains the Library Department’s storywalks by changing out the panels if needed. Performs related tasks as required.
Knowledge, Skills, and Abilities
Understanding of library procedures, methods, materials, and practices. General knowledge of computers and other library equipment. Excellent technology skills. Thorough knowledge of the circulation, readers’ advisory, and reference services; working knowledge of books and authors and collection development principles. General knowledge of the theory and objectives of a public library system. Skill in the safe operation of a large motor vehicle throughout the County. Ability to work independently and to develop plans and implement a schedule of program operations.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with citizens of all ages. An ability to communicate effectively both in oral and written forms and to establish and maintain working relationships with others. Ability to learn an automated system, cataloging and other library procedures and implement procedures with a minimum of errors.
Master’s degree in library science from an accredited ALA school and some library experience are required, or an equivalent combination of education and experience. Spanish language skills are preferred. Must possess a valid North Carolina driver’s license upon hire. Must obtain certification as a NC Public Librarian from the NC State Library and complete Defensive Driving training within one year of employment. Willingness and ability to flex 40-hour week across days, evenings, and weekends as needed to cover community needs and events.
